These regenerative systems are already happening all over the world. Hundreds of thousands of people, individual people, groups, organizations, projects, intentional communities, ecovillages, small local governments are on the rise taking local-global action for building a new world. For example:
Transition Towns like Totnes in the UK, where local food systems, energy production, and economies are being redesigned for resilience
Regenerative Urban Neighborhoods like Huerto Roma Verde, a 100% self-sufficient permaculture system in the middle of big Mexico City. Showcasing a fully immersive regenerative lifestyle.
The City of Dawn in India - Auroville, a fully operational city project of 5km in diameter demonstrating how a large regenerative system can operate. Founded in 1968.
Regenerative farms like Rio Muchacho Permaculture Farm in Ecuador, Wild Earth Farm and Sanctuary in Irvine Kentucky, and Finca Luna Nueva in Costa Rica that restore ecosystems while producing abundant food, just to name a few of thousands.
Community currencies such as Muyu Social Coin in Ecuador, BerkShares in Massachusetts and the Time Banking
